Subject: [PATCH] ext4: set lockdep subclass for the ea_inode in
 ext4_xattr_inode_cache_find()
Git-commit: b928dfdcb27d8fa59917b794cfba53052a2f050f
Patch-mainline: v6.4-rc5
References: bsc#1213107

If the ea_inode has been pushed out of the inode cache while there is
still a reference in the mb_cache, the lockdep subclass will not be
set on the inode, which can lead to some lockdep false positives.
